Hey ed, could you provide us with an insight as to which positions Chelsea are looking to add new players to and who they are possibly looking at?

I looked through the entire European and football transfers page but I can't find any.

Believable6 Unbelievable0

{Ed002's Note - Nothing has changed at this time. Chelsea want a wide player, a left back, another midfield player, a centre back and possibly a young forward forward or another midfield player - but there are other considerations as well. If a player becomes available who can improve the squad then the club will consider him. If there is not the right player available at the right price them they will not buy for the sake of it. Equally, things can change if a player were to leave. There is no secret that Alex Sandro is of particular interest and the Chelsea would like to take Antonio Candreva but both are proving to be very difficult. Chelsea are also required to maintain the home grown quota and that is a consideration not to lose sight of.}
